#f4dae4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f4dae4 is composed of 95.7% red, 85.5%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.7% magenta, 6.6%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 336.9 degrees, a saturation of 54.2% and a lightness of 90.6%. #f4dae4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e9b5c9.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

● #f4dae4 color description : Light grayish pink.
#f4dae4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f4dae4 has RGB values of R:244, G:218,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.11, Y:0.07,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16046820.
